Roman Ruins: Ancient Italy from the Riviera to Calabria
Art historian James Grebl explores scenery and evocative Roman ruins of the west coast of Italy during series. The Roman colony of Luni in Liguria, the town of Cosa in Tuscany, Ostia Antica, Rome's ancient seaport, and ruins of the Temple of Jupiter at Terracina provide focus for first lecture.
